Course structure

• Introduction to Human Rights Research Analysis
• International Human Rights Law
• Qualitative Research Methods
• Quantitative Data Analysis
• Human Rights Advocacy
• Ethical Issues in Human Rights Research
• Case Studies in Human Rights Violations
• Human Rights Monitoring and Evaluation
• Gender and Human Rights
• Human Rights Policy Analysis
